Edwin "Ronnie" Ronald Davis, Sr.
March 9th, 1941 - December 26th, 2024
Edwin Ronald Davis, Sr., (Ronnie) passed away at the Lexington Community Hospice House in Lexington, South Carolina, on December 26, 2024, after a long struggle with Alzheimer's disease.
Ronnie was born on March 9, 1941, in Walterboro, South Carolina, to Rev. A. Orie and Violet Davis. He grew up in Orangeburg, South Carolina, and graduated from Orangeburg High School in 1959. Ronnie had a twenty-seven-year civil service career with the U.S. Navy at the Charleston Naval Base as a planner estimator. He was a longtime member of Northside Baptist Church in Orangeburg, where he ran the sound system. Ronnie retired to Cayce, South Carolina, and was a member of Transfiguration Lutheran Church. Ronnie enjoyed cars, photography, and handyman projects, but he will most be remembered for his loving devotion to his wife and sons as well as his wonderful sense of humor.
Ronnie leaves behind his wife of sixty-two years, Doris Davis of Cayce; a son and daughter-in-law, Eddie and Cindy Davis of Fuquay-Varina, North Carolina; a son and son-in-law, Steve Davis and Bradley Williams of Atlanta, Georgia; and a grandson, Harrison Williams of Atlanta. Ronnie was preceded in death by his parents and two sisters, Charlene Davis and Donna Davis.
